This is a quite stunning Oratory with a blue coffered ceiling with gilded rosettes, a majolica floor (which is largely covered to prevent people walking on and damaging it) and a series of massive paintings on all four walls, largely dating from the 16th and 17th centuries, depicting scenes in the life of the Saint.
